What is the specific explanation of cocoon chestnuts? We will introduce you through the following aspects:

I. Text Description Click here to view the details of the plan.

1. Describe the newborn horn. It is as small as a cocoon. 2. Borrow a calf. 3. Refers to the bud or bud of a plant. 4. Sacrificing calves in ancient times, because "cocoon chestnut" generally refers to sacrifice.

Third, the national language dictionary

Newborn calves have horns similar to cocoons and chestnuts, so cocoons and chestnuts refer to calves.
